Ingredients
To create this delicious cake, you will need the following ingredients:
For the Topping
- ½ cup butter
- ¾ cup light or dark brown sugar (packed)
- ¼ te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 2 cups fresh cranberries
For the Cake
- 1-15.25 ounce box vanilla cake mix
- 1 cup water
- ½ cup vegetable oil
- 3 eggs
- 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
- ¼ teaspoon cinnamon
For Garnish
- 12-15 fresh cranberries
- 6-8 sprigs fresh thyme or rosemary
- 3 tablespoons powdered sugar (to sprinkle over the top of the cake)
How to Make Easy Cranberry Upside Down Bundt Cake Recipe with a Cake Mix
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
Pre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it. While it’s heating up, prepare your bundt pan by liberally spraying it with nonstick spray to ensure easy removal later.
Step 2: Prepare the Topping
- In a medium saucepan over low heat, melt the butter.
- Stir in brown sugar and ground cinnamon until well combined.
- Remove from heat and evenly pour this mixture into the prepared bundt pan.
- Scatter fresh cranberries on top of the sugar mixture.
Step 3: Mix the Cake Batter
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the vanilla cake mix, water, vegetable oil, eggs, and vanilla extract.
- Add ground cinnamon to enhance flavor.
- Using an electric mixer or whisk, beat until smooth and well blended.
Step 4: Combine and Bake
- Pour the cake batter gently over the cranberries in the bundt pan.
- Spread evenly with a rubber spatula to ensure uniform baking.
- Bake in preheated oven for 35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
Step 5: Cool and Serve
- Allow the cake to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before inverting onto a serving plate.
- Garnish with additional fresh cranberries, thyme or rosemary sprigs, and dust lightly with powdered sugar before serving.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
To ensure your Easy Cranberry Upside Down Bundt Cake turns out perfectly, here are some common mistakes to watch for.
- Skipping the Bundt Pan Prep: Not preparing your bundt pan can lead to sticking. Always spray it liberally with nonstick spray before adding the batter.
- Overmixing the Batter: Overmixing can result in a tough cake. Mix just until the ingredients are combined for a lighter texture.
- Not Using Fresh Cranberries: Dried cranberries can change the flavor and moisture level of the cake. Stick with fresh cranberries for the best results.
- Ignoring Oven Temperature: Every oven is different; make sure your oven is properly preheated to 350 degrees F. Use an oven thermometer if necessary.
- Not Letting It Cool: Allowing the cake to cool completely before flipping can prevent it from breaking apart. Patience pays off!

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store leftover cake in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
- It will stay fresh for up to 5 days.
Freezing Easy Cranberry Upside Down Bundt Cake Recipe with a Cake Mix
- Wrap individual slices or the whole cake tightly in plastic wrap, then aluminum foil.
- It can be frozen for up to 3 months.
Reheating Easy Cranberry Upside Down Bundt Cake Recipe with a Cake Mix
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F and cover with foil. Heat for about 10-15 minutes until warmed through.
- Microwave: Place a slice on a microwave-safe plate and heat for 20-30 seconds on high, checking often.
- Stovetop: Use a non-stick skillet over low heat. Cover and warm each slice for about 5 minutes.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is an Easy Cranberry Upside Down Bundt Cake Recipe with a Cake Mix?
This recipe combines fresh cranberries and a vanilla cake mix to create a delightful dessert that is both simple and festive.
Can I use frozen cranberries in this bundt cake recipe?
Yes, you can use frozen cranberries, but do not thaw them before adding them to the batter as this may affect texture.
How long does it take to make this easy cranberry bundt cake?
The total time for preparation and baking is approximately 55 minutes, making it a quick option for any occasion.
Can I customize this Easy Cranberry Upside Down Bundt Cake Recipe with a Cake Mix?
Absolutely! You can add nuts, spices like nutmeg, or even switch up the fruit based on your preferences.
